Output 1d84176cef51df356f148bdcdf8b6fae326b3be5ea9b2eefcb2eb4376240428b:1

value
1289000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6252144c432dab23b20372fbfaeef0ac74c1c1e OP_EQUAL
address
3MDK1RtnFMeWFDBwJd8Kcu6XmnEpqw1wuE
transaction
1d84176cef51df356f148bdcdf8b6fae326b3be5ea9b2eefcb2eb4376240428b
spent
true